Showdown with Texas Tech offers big-game allure, early challenge for SMU
Written by KATE HAIROPOULOS - The Dallas Morning News   
Wednesday, 01 September 2010 16:14


SMU hopes quarterback Kyle Padron won't be scrambling very often against Texas Tech this weekend.

Of course there are risks as well.

Last season SMU opened with Stephen F. Austin at home – and needed a comeback to win.

Even after last year's breakthrough, ugly stats remain. The Mustangs haven't won a nonconference road game since 1998. They haven't beaten a BCS team since Kansas in 2000. They haven't beaten Texas Tech in 13 straight games, including a 43-7 loss in June Jones' first season in 2008. On top of it all, new Tech coach Tommy Tuberville makes his debut in Lubbock, looking to have an impact.
